SEASONAL CHECK-IN

What’s Changed, What’s the Same and What Do You Want to Improve

(A variation of AY 60)

The Feldenkrais Method® is all about taking note of changes. This lesson is a full body survey of all the moving parts; neck, arms in the shoulder sockets, legs in the hip sockets. shoulder blades, left and right side of pelvis, and finally the entire spine.

For continuing students, it is an opportunity to compare how you are moving with how you were moving. For new students, it is a challenging, but revealing survey of the major joints of your body, and how well you use them, or even sense them.

This lesson begins on the back and has an optional segment on the belly. If that isn’t available to you, no problem. The lesson is very adjustable.

Track changes, pay attention to what is the same, and make notes of what you want to concentrate on moving forward.
